Abstract
This article explores the intersection of art, wine, and medicine, highlighting the potential therapeutic benefits of art and music interventions in healthcare. It discusses the anecdotal evidence of music's impact on vine growth, the pleasurable experience of enjoying wine with music, and the documented positive effects of music therapy on blood pressure and mental health in patients. A randomized controlled trial, 'Open Window,' is presented, demonstrating the significant reduction in anxiety and depression among bone marrow transplant patients exposed to art interventions. The author advocates for integrating such non-curative interventions to improve the quality of life for patients undergoing prolonged medical treatments.
